One of the primary reasons for conducting a commercial EICR in South Devon is to ensure the safety of employees, customers, and visitors Faulty electrical installations can pose a significant risk of fire and electric shock, leading to potential injuries or even fatalities By conducting regular EICR inspections, businesses can identify and rectify any electrical issues before they escalate into more serious problems This proactive approach to electrical safety helps to create a secure working environment for everyone in the building.

Another crucial aspect of commercial EICR in South Devon is compliance with regulations and standards The Health and Safety at Work Act 1974 places a legal obligation on businesses to ensure the health, safety, and welfare of their employees and others who may be affected by their activities This includes the requirement to maintain electrical installations in a safe condition Failure to comply with these regulations can result in serious consequences, including fines, legal action, and even closure of the business By conducting regular EICR inspections, businesses can demonstrate their commitment to safety and compliance with legal requirements.

Furthermore, a commercial EICR in South Devon can also provide valuable insights into the condition of the electrical installations within a commercial property The detailed inspection and testing process can identify potential issues such as overloaded circuits, faulty wiring, and inadequate earthing, which could lead to electrical failures and disruptions By addressing these issues proactively, businesses can prevent downtime, minimize disruptions to operations, and ensure the reliability of their electrical systems This proactive maintenance approach can ultimately save businesses time and money by avoiding costly repairs and replacements in the future.
